How to Create Your Life Mission Statement

What is a life mission statement? What should your mission statement be based on? How do you develop one? A life mission statement is essentially a statement of your purpose, priorities, and core values. In his book The 7 Habits of Highly Effective People, Stephen Covey says that your personal mission statement should be informed by your personal paradigm—the lens through which you see the world. Rachel Hollis: Ladies, Learn to Advocate for Yourself

What are the two best ways to advocate for yourself? Why do people find it so difficult to ask for help? In her book Girl, Stop Apologizing, Rachel Hollis highlights that it is especially difficult for women to stick up for themselves. The two best ways to advocate for yourself are to ask for help and to say “no.” But many women see asking for help as a sign of weakness and struggle to say “no” when asked to do something. Big-Picture Goals: Put Your Whole Life in Perspective

As life constantly changes, how do you keep your focus on your values and goals? How do you make sure every small action you make is moving you closer to your destination? To achieve the life you want, you must start with the end in mind. This means identifying your big-picture goals—the life you want to lead, the character traits you want to embody, the impact you want to have on those around you—and then ensuring each daily action is in line with it.
